How Who Owns Comcast Communications Actually Works
At its core, Comcast's ownership structure is a complex web of shareholders and stakeholders. The company is a publicly traded business, meaning its shares are available for sale on stock exchanges. This allows individual investors, institutional investors, and corporate entities to purchase and trade Comcast stock. As a result, the ownership landscape is constantly shifting, with shareholders vying for control and influence. However, a single entity – the Vanguard Group, a leading investment management firm – has emerged as one of the largest shareholders, holding a significant stake.
Common Questions People Have About Who Owns Comcast Communications
Key Insights
- **What are the largest shareholders of Comcast?*Comcast's largest shareholders include institutional investors like the Vanguard Group, BlackRock, and State Street. These firms have significant stakes in the company, influencing its strategic direction. **What does it mean for Comcast to be a publicly traded company?**As a publicly traded company, Comcast's shares are subject to the rules and regulations of the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). This means the company must disclose financial information, which provides transparency and accountability to its stakeholders.

Things People Often Misunderstand
One common misconception is that Comcast's ownership structure is opaque and impenetrable. In reality, the company's shareholders are a matter of public record, and their stakes are transparent. Another misconception is that Comcast's size and influence insulate it from accountability. In reality, the company is subject to various regulations and watchdog organizations that ensure its practices align with industry standards.
